The concept of Bitcoin was first presented in 2008 by an anonymous person (or group) known as Satoshi Nakamoto. Transactions are made with no middlemen , meaning, no Aanvullende bronnen banks!

Bitcoin operations are stored on a public ledger known as the blockchain. This ledger keeps track of every transaction processed, allowing a user's computer to confirm every transaction's validity. The authenticity of each transaction is safeguarded by digital signatures corresponding with the sending addresses, permitting all users to have full control over sending bitcoins.

What makes Bitcoin different is the fact that it's entirely virtual. There's no such thing as physical bitcoins. Instead, they exist only in an online, digital form. This is even more radical considering that bitcoins are not based on any commodity; their value exists solely on the basis of market faith.

Bitcoin mining is another vital aspect to understand. Bitcoin miners use specific software to solve math problems and are issued a certain number of bitcoins in exchange. This is a clever means to issue the currency and also provides an incentive for people to mine.
